My beardie Tanuki has had shed stuck on the side of his face/in his ear for about a month now. I’ve kept spraying it but part of it turned grey and now I’m really worried. I have absolutely no idea what to think/do.
Another thing is that he sheds he’s chin about every other week even though he’s a year and a half old. Any ideas what’s wrong??

Sometimes beard sheds can be stubborn and really stick to the old scales for a long time. That looks like what's going on for most of the beard (and looks normal). I don't like the look of the peaks of some of his larger scales on the right side. It looks scabby which can indicate a problem. You might want to have a vet check that out if it doesn't look clear after the area sheds.
